为 Claude Code 配置 Taotoken 作为 Anthropic 兼容 API 后端

1. 准备工作

在开始配置前,请确保已安装 Claude Code 工具链并拥有有效的 Taotoken API Key。Taotoken 平台提供与 Anthropic 兼容的 API 服务,允许开发者通过统一接口调用多种大模型能力。您可以在 Taotoken 控制台的「API Key 管理」页面创建新密钥,并在「模型广场」查看支持的模型标识符。

2. 配置环境变量

Claude Code 支持通过环境变量指定 API 后端。打开终端或命令行界面,根据您的操作系统执行以下命令:

# Linux/macOS
export ANTHROPIC_BASE_URL="https://taotoken.net/api"
export ANTHROPIC_AUTH_TOKEN="YOUR_API_KEY"
export ANTHROPIC_MODEL="claude-sonnet-4-6"

# Windows (PowerShell)
$env:ANTHROPIC_BASE_URL="https://taotoken.net/api"
$env:ANTHROPIC_AUTH_TOKEN="YOUR_API_KEY"
$env:ANTHROPIC_MODEL="claude-sonnet-4-6"

请将 YOUR_API_KEY 替换为您的实际 Taotoken API Key,claude-sonnet-4-6 可替换为模型广场中列出的其他兼容模型标识。

3. 修改配置文件

对于需要持久化配置的场景,Claude Code 会读取用户目录下的配置文件。手动编辑配置文件可确保设置在不同会话中保持生效:

  1. 打开配置文件路径:
    • Linux/macOS: ~/.claude/settings.json
    • Windows: %USERPROFILE%\.claude\settings.json
  2. env 字段中添加或更新以下配置:
{
  "env": {
    "ANTHROPIC_BASE_URL": "https://taotoken.net/api",
    "ANTHROPIC_AUTH_TOKEN": "YOUR_API_KEY",
    "ANTHROPIC_MODEL": "claude-sonnet-4-6"
  }
}

4. 验证连接

完成配置后,启动 Claude Code 并执行简单的测试命令验证连接是否正常。例如在代码编辑器中触发自动补全功能,或运行 Claude Code 提供的测试指令:

claude --test-connection

如果配置正确,您将看到来自 Taotoken 后端的正常响应。若遇到连接问题,请检查:

  • API Key 是否有效且未过期
  • Base URL 是否完全匹配 https://taotoken.net/api(注意末尾没有 /v1
  • 模型标识符是否与 Taotoken 模型广场中的完全一致

5. 进阶配置建议

对于团队协作场景,建议通过统一的配置管理工具分发环境变量设置。开发环境可以使用 .env 文件配合 dotenv 等库加载配置,生产环境则应通过安全的配置中心管理密钥。

Taotoken 平台会定期更新支持的模型列表,您可以在不修改 Base URL 的情况下,仅通过更新 ANTHROPIC_MODEL 环境变量切换到新模型。具体可用模型标识符请以控制台「模型广场」的实时数据为准。

如需进一步了解 Taotoken 的 API 能力与使用限制,可访问 Taotoken 查阅官方文档。

Logo

汇聚全球AI编程工具,助力开发者即刻编程。

更多推荐